boundary_history and qs in are different

Dear community,

I just noticed that the boundary_history file of my inlet string has negative values (maybe a vector-problem in the implementation?) that are not the same as the ones that I am feeding to the channel.

Any idea about why?

Re: boundary_history and qs in are different

Ciao Matteo

Yes, the sign of the boundary_history depends on the user defined direction of the string (node1, node2, node3,...) AND upstream_direction (left/right)!

cheers, Lukas
